PMI MODEL PS-2G18G-360-8D IS A 2 TO 18 GHz, 8-BIT, VECTOR PHASE SHIFTER MAKING IT IDEAL FOR FREQUENCY TRANSLATION WHERE CONTINUOUS MONOTONIC PHASE SHIFTING IS REQUIRED. THIS MODEL ALSO FEATURES HIGH SPEED SWITCHING, AND
TYPICALLY LOWER THAN 60 dB HARMONIC DISTORTION.

TEST ITEM NO
PARAMETERS SPECIFIED VALUE TEST RESULTS QA QC
Summary Data
3 Insertion Loss 16 dB MAX 15.92 dB
1 Frequency Range 2.0 GHz to 18.0 GHz 2.0 GHz to 18.0 GHz
2 Phase Range 360° 360°
Verified
4 VSWR 2.2:1 MAX 1.96:1
5Amplitude Variation Vs. Phase (PM/AM)
±2.0 dB TYP. ±1.17 dB
6 Phase vs. Frequency ±15.0° TYP. 8.28°
7 Control Logic 8 BIT TTL Compatible.
10 Power Supply+12 to +15V @ 100 mA -12 to -15V @ 100 mA
+15 @ 95 mA-15 @ 78 mA
8 Control Slopes Linear Verified
9 Switching Speed 500 nSec MAX. 490nSec
